Head of Computing

Full time | Competitive salary

Prospect House School (London, SW15)

Are you a dynamic Computing leader ready to drive digital innovation in an ambitious and forward-thinking school?

Prospect House School is seeking a passionate and experienced Head of Computing to join our senior team. In this pivotal role, you'll lead our Computing department, inspire pupils and staff, and help shape the future of digital learning across our school.

Your role will include:

  • Leading the Computing department and co-managing digital monitoring and filtering systems
  • Training staff in GDPR and effective digital technology use
  • Acting as a member of the DSL team, promoting digital safety and safeguarding
  • Setting up and maintaining systems such as ISAMs, Google Classrooms, and Google Drive
  • Preparing for ISEB and other computing examinations
  • Planning and delivering an exciting, future-ready Computing curriculum, including AI, coding, digital safety, and website design
  • Supporting Computing scholars and preparing pupils for competitions like the BEBRAS challenge
  • Ensuring staff across the school use VR, AI, QR codes, and other digital tools to enhance learning
